How to check a provider's credentials

Carevo lists the registration details a provider reports and links you to the official Australian registers so you can confirm them yourself. Here is what each listing shows and where to check it. A listing on Carevo is not an endorsement.

NDIS registration

Listings show whether a provider reports being NDIS registered. You can confirm a provider's current registration and approved support types yourself on the NDIS Commission's public provider register.

Source: NDIS Quality and Safeguards Commission

Aged care approval

Listings show aged care approval where it is recorded. You can check a provider's current approval and the services they deliver on the Australian Government's My Aged Care find a provider service.

Source: My Aged Care (Department of Health and Aged Care)

ABN you can check

Most listings include the provider's Australian Business Number, shown on the profile. You can look it up on the Australian Business Register to confirm the business is registered and active.

Source: Australian Business Register

Complaints process

If you have a concern about any provider, you can lodge a complaint with the NDIS Commission or the Aged Care Quality and Safety Commission at any time. We also accept complaints via our own channel.

Source: NDIS Commission / Aged Care Commission

What is art therapy and who is it for?

Art therapy is a clinical therapy in which a trained therapist uses visual art-making, not artistic skill, to support emotional health, communication and cognitive function. The NDIS recognises it as a therapeutic support delivered by a qualified art therapist (NDIS Pricing Arrangements and Price Limits 2026-27). It suits people processing trauma, children who communicate better non-verbally, and older adults with dementia or memory loss.

How to choose a provider for this service

The list at the top of this page is ranked using the criteria explained in the methodology above it. For art therapy specifically, four checks matter most.

Registration. Confirm current ANZACATA membership and a postgraduate art therapy qualification before booking. Art therapist isn’t an AHPRA-registered title, so ANZACATA membership is the clearest quality signal available.

Response time. Art therapy enquiries often follow a new diagnosis or a plan review, so check how fast a provider actually replies, not how fast they claim to. Carevo tracks its 83 listed art therapists on exactly this measure.

Pricing transparency. Ask whether the quoted rate is the full hourly NDIS rate set out below or whether travel and report-writing are charged as separate line items.

Coverage. Confirm the therapist actually travels to your address for in-home sessions, not just to a clinic somewhere in your area.

Which NDIS budget pays for art therapy, and who qualifies?

Art therapy is funded under NDIS Capacity Building - Improved Daily Living, not Core Supports, using support item 15_610_0128_1_3, priced at $156.16 an hour (NDIS Pricing Arrangements and Price Limits 2026-27). This price limit has applied since 24 November 2025, when the NDIA aligned art therapy with the counselling rate following the independent Duckett Review that confirmed art therapy remains a funded NDIS support. The full story of the review, the rate change and how to claim is in our guide to NDIS art therapy funding. You qualify if your plan already includes this budget category and your goals connect to communication, emotional regulation, trauma processing or cognitive function tied to your disability. If the category isn’t in your plan yet, your support coordinator can request it at your next review with supporting clinical evidence. Support at Home participants can access art therapy as a therapeutic service for independent living, though this carries a means-tested contribution unlike core clinical supports (Department of Health and Aged Care, 2025). Some private health extras cover it, though Medicare pays no rebate for art therapy.

Do I have to use an NDIS registered provider for home art therapy in NSW?

It depends on how your plan is managed. Agency-managed (NDIA-managed) funding can only be spent with registered providers, while plan-managed and self-managed participants can also use unregistered providers. 3668 of the 3841 home art therapy providers listed in NSW on Carevo are NDIS registered.
